The size of Mittagong is approximately 60.5 square kilometres. It has 12 parks covering nearly 20.4% of total area. The population of Mittagong in 2016 was 5767 people. By 2021 the population was 6090 showing a population growth of 5.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mittagong is 60-69 years. Households in Mittagong are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mittagong work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 67.80% of the homes in Mittagong were owner-occupied compared with 69.30% in 2016.
